About Vanta

At Vanta, our mission is to help businesses earn and prove trust. We believe that security should be monitored and verified continuously, and we empower companies to practice better security and prove it with ease. Vanta has a kind and talented team, and while some have prior security experience, many have been successful at Vanta without it.

The Strategic Finance team drives leverage and investing in opportunities for growth. Our team is tasked with building targets, setting budgets, and helping leaders execute against plans. This encompasses a wide breadth of business partnership and reporting for the Executive Team and Board of Directors. This dynamic team is responsible for in-depth data analysis and strategic awareness that drive decisions and the overall direction of the company.

As a Senior Manager of FP&A and Finance Operations at Vanta, you will be instrumental in scaling the financial backbone of the company. This role was created to address a critical need: ensuring financial rigor and reducing operational risk as our business grows more complex. You’ll partner closely with the Head of FP&A and Strategic Finance and cross-functional leaders to manage corporate consolidations, enforce spend discipline, and operationalize finance processes. By doing so, you’ll not only strengthen our day-to-day execution but also unlock new strategic capacity for the Finance team and Vanta as a whole. This role is ideal for someone who combines financial expertise with a builder’s mindset and thrives in creating scalable systems that enable growth. You will use sound business judgement and critical thinking to unlock growth within the business. Top performers challenge accepted norms and back up their beliefs with data driven decision making.

What you’ll do as a Senior Manager of FP&A and Finance Operations at Vanta:

  • Cross-functional collaboration: Partner with Strategic Finance pods, Accounting, and business leaders to ensure accurate financial reporting and to deliver actionable insights.
  • Exhibit financial expertise: Manage consolidations and updates of the corporate financial model, incorporating actuals and updating assumptions to reflect business shifts. Prepare budget vs. actual reviews and support organizational planning.
  • Operationalize planning: Oversee headcount management and movement tracking to forecast and manage departmental costs. Operate as Finance liaison for the annual operating plan and long range planning processes. Assist in investor relations and M&A activity.
